This week on The ToosDay Crüe, we're honored to welcome Dr. Larry Brant, retired United States Navy Chaplain, combat veteran, pastor, author, and board-certified chaplain, for one of our most powerful conversations yet.

After serving more than 25 years in pastoral ministry and over a decade as a U.S. Navy Chaplain—including three deployments and combat service in Helmand Province, Afghanistan—Larry has dedicated his life to helping people understand one of the least discussed struggles facing veterans, first responders, ministry leaders, and everyday people...

Moral Injury.

Unlike PTSD, moral injury affects the soul—leaving people wrestling with guilt, shame, betrayal, faith, forgiveness, and identity.
